In recent years, the exhibition industry has been at the forefront of incorporating sustainable practices into its operations. As part of this commitment, many exhibition venues around the world are exploring innovative technologies to reduce their carbon footprint and promote environmental conservation. One such technology that is gaining popularity is Vehicle-to-grid (V2G) technology, which allows electric vehicles (EVs) to not only receive electricity from the grid but also return excess energy back to it. This intersection of the exhibition industry and V2G technology is particularly prominent in Vienna, Austria, a city known for its dedication to sustainability and innovation. Vienna, Austria, is a hub for conferences, trade shows, and exhibitions, attracting attendees and exhibitors from around the globe. As the city continues to position itself as a leader in sustainable practices, many of its exhibition venues are opting to implement V2G technology to power their events. By integrating V2G technology into their infrastructure, these venues can leverage the energy stored in EV batteries to meet their electricity needs, especially during peak demand periods. One of the key benefits of V2G technology in the exhibition industry is its ability to reduce the reliance on traditional power sources, such as fossil fuels. By utilizing the energy stored in EV batteries, exhibition venues in Vienna can decrease their carbon emissions and contribute to the city's overall sustainability goals. Furthermore, V2G technology provides a reliable and efficient energy solution for powering exhibitions, ensuring a seamless experience for both organizers and attendees. In addition to the environmental benefits, V2G technology also offers financial incentives for exhibition venues in Vienna. By participating in demand response programs and selling excess energy back to the grid, venues can generate additional revenue streams and offset their electricity costs. This not only supports the financial sustainability of the exhibitions but also encourages more venues to adopt V2G technology as a viable energy solution.
